### Understanding the 338 Norma Magnum
The 338 Norma Magnum is a relatively newer cartridge compared to the 338 Lapua Magnum, developed to offer similar performance in a shorter action rifle. This allows for lighter and more compact rifle builds. Its design focuses on optimizing ballistics and accuracy at extreme distances. Let’s delve into the core aspects of this impressive cartridge.
#### Definition, Scope, & Nuances
The 338 Norma Magnum, developed by Norma Precision, utilizes a shorter, wider case than the 338 Lapua. This design allows it to be chambered in standard magnum actions, unlike the longer Lapua. This seemingly small difference has significant implications for rifle design and overall system weight. The cartridge is primarily intended for long-range target shooting, military sniping, and hunting large game at extended distances. The nuances lie in its optimized case capacity and bullet seating depth, which contribute to its consistent performance.

### Exploring the 338 Lapua Magnum
The 338 Lapua Magnum is a well-established cartridge renowned for its exceptional long-range capabilities and widespread use in military and competitive shooting circles. It’s a proven performer, but understanding its strengths and weaknesses is vital when comparing it to the 338 Norma Magnum.
#### Definition, Scope, & Nuances
The 338 Lapua Magnum, developed by Lapua, is a purpose-built long-range cartridge designed for extreme accuracy and terminal performance at extended distances. Its larger case capacity allows for higher velocities and heavier bullet weights compared to many other magnum cartridges. The cartridge is widely used by military snipers and long-range target shooters worldwide. A key nuance is its requirement for a dedicated long action rifle, adding to the overall weight and length of the system. Its design emphasizes raw power and the ability to deliver devastating effects at extreme ranges.

1. **Q: What are the key differences in ballistic performance between 338 Norma Magnum and 338 Lapua Magnum?**
**A:** While both offer excellent long-range performance, the 338 Lapua Magnum generally has a slightly higher velocity and energy due to its larger case capacity. However, the 338 Norma Magnum can achieve comparable results with careful handloading and optimized bullet selection.
2. **Q: Is the 338 Norma Magnum inherently more accurate than the 338 Lapua Magnum?**
**A:** Accuracy depends more on the rifle, barrel quality, and ammunition consistency than the cartridge itself. Both cartridges are capable of exceptional accuracy in a well-built rifle.
3. **Q: What are the advantages of the shorter action of the 338 Norma Magnum?**
**A:** The shorter action allows for lighter and more compact rifle builds, making the 338 Norma Magnum more maneuverable and easier to carry in the field.
4. **Q: Which cartridge is better suited for hunting large game at extreme ranges?**
**A:** Both cartridges are capable of ethically harvesting large game at long ranges. However, the 338 Lapua Magnum’s higher energy may provide a slight advantage in terms of terminal performance.
5. **Q: Are there significant differences in recoil between the two cartridges?**
**A:** Recoil is subjective and depends on rifle weight and muzzle device. However, the 338 Lapua Magnum generally produces slightly more recoil due to its higher powder charge.
6. **Q: Which cartridge is more readily available and affordable?**
**A:** The 338 Lapua Magnum has been around longer and is generally more readily available. However, the 338 Norma Magnum is becoming increasingly popular, and ammunition availability is improving.
7. **Q: Can I convert a 338 Lapua Magnum rifle to 338 Norma Magnum?**
**A:** Converting a 338 Lapua Magnum rifle to 338 Norma Magnum is not a simple task and typically requires a new barrel and bolt face modification.
8. **Q: What are the optimal bullet weights for each cartridge?**
**A:** The 338 Lapua Magnum typically performs best with bullets in the 250-300 grain range, while the 338 Norma Magnum often excels with bullets in the 230-285 grain range.
9. **Q: Which cartridge is preferred by military snipers?**
**A:** Both cartridges are used by military snipers, but the 338 Lapua Magnum has a longer history of use in this role. The 338 Norma Magnum is gaining popularity due to its shorter action and comparable performance.
